FG redeems pledges To D’Tigress, Documents For Houses, National Honours Delivered

By Andrew Abah, Abuja

African Champions, D’Tigress of Nigeria, are in more joyous mood in Lyon, France venue of the FIBA Women’s World cup Qualifying Tournament, as they received the promises made to them by President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, GCFR, after winning the Afrobasket in August last year in Cote d’Ivoire.

The players and their officials were presented with their certificates for National Honours and title documents to their houses allocated to them in Abuja by the Chairman of the National Sports Commission, Mallam Shehu Dikko and the Director General, Hon. Bukola Olopade, alongside other top Government officials.

The Chairman also assured the girls that the money promised to them by the President is almost in the final stage for disbursement and that too will soon drop in their respective bank accounts.

President of the Nigeria Basketball Federation, NBBF, Engr Musa Ahmadu Kida, also thanked Mr. President for laying down a legacy of a lifetime for Nigerian sports with the way he prioritizes the welfare of Nigerian athletes.

The Team Coach, Rena Wakama said they are  eternally grateful to President Bola Ahmed Tinubu for the show of love and support, assuring the country that there is more to come from her team.

Captain of the Team, Amy Okonkwo also expressed gratitude to Mr. President  on behalf of the entire team while also assuring that their commitment to the country will continue to soar higher.
